A wildlife ecologist travels to a particular spot in nature, researches the conditions there, and writes a report on any risk factors for animal and plant life. You may also work with a biologist to learn how wildlife functions in a given biome. In this career, you work with the conservation of the ecosystem. You do this through a private agency or the government. Wildlife ecologists don’t always interact with the biome directly; rather, you observe and report your findings. The qualifications necessary for a career as a wildlife ecologist are usually a bachelor’s degree in environmental science as a minimum, but many ecologists have a master’s degree or even a doctorate. You should also demonstrate the skills, experience, and ability to navigate the wilderness.

The responsibilities of an environmental laboratory technician revolve around working to test materials for contaminants or pollutants. Depending on your employer, you may test samples in a laboratory environment or perform testing and sample collection in the field. However, many employers hire separate environmental laboratory technicians and field technicians, so your duties may only entail testing samples that other coworkers have collected. You may work for a government agency, a nonprofit environmental organization, or an environmental testing company. You usually report to an environmental scientist or engineer.
